Output 75019e6a5902ad7ab73ea2f96f3c7dbada1dd4a23b0ef79a47650d6d1fa63d09:1

value
580643
script pubkey
OP_0 OP_PUSHBYTES_32 62b588192dbd19f5dfe3ad7c2a4938ae2d2460ff668efc5329900c6cb99b10ca
address
bc1qv26csxfdh5vlthlr447z5jfc4ckjgc8lv680c5efjqxxewvmzr9qm684z5
transaction
75019e6a5902ad7ab73ea2f96f3c7dbada1dd4a23b0ef79a47650d6d1fa63d09
spent
true